The Brass Library
On the edge of the Torma Desert, east of the settlement of Oasis, sits a small shack. This shack doesn't look like much at first glance, a run-down wooden house with a covered well on the outside. Inside however, is a demi-plane containing a vast library. Four floors of wall-to-wall bookshelves set upon ornate balconies with two grand spiral staircases leading upward. At the center of the ground floor sits a large, opulent desk, itself usually stacked high with books. Behind the desk sits a young man who wears green and gold robes. This young man is actually a Brass Dragon known only as The Librarian.
The library is the dragon's horde. He has spent the last several centuries collecting every book, tome, and scroll he can find. He rarely leaves the library himself, instead employing a host of Kobold servants to scour the continent in search of books to add to his collection. In addition, he has a number of pet pseudo-dragons of different colors. He has one of the pseudo-dragons with him at all times, but which one changes almost daily
